Zinan Zhang
About
Zinan Zhang has authored 9 papers that have received a total of 518 indexed citations.
This includes 9 papers in Statistical and Nonlinear Physics, 7 papers in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ition and 2 papers in Artificial Intelligence. The topics of these papers are Chaos control and synchronization (8 papers), Chaos-based Image/Signal Encryption (7 papers) and stochastic dynamics and bifurcation (2 papers). Zinan Zhang is often cited by papers focused on Chaos control and synchronization (8 papers), Chaos-based Image/Signal Encryption (7 papers) and stochastic dynamics and bifurcation (2 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in China. Zinan Zhang's co-authors include Shuo Cai, Fei Yu, Yuanyuan Huang and Sichun Du and has published in prestigious journals such as Chaos Solitons & Fractals, The European Physical Journal Special Topics and Complexity.
